Intel Corporation (NASDAQ:INTC) expects to report a significant year-over-year improvement in its fourth quarter profit when it hands down its latest earnings report after the market close on January 25.
The chipmaker has guided earnings per share of $0.44, up from $0.10 in the year-ago quarter. Wall Street analysts, on average, also expect EPS of $0.44.
Revenue is also expected to improve year-over-year from $14 billion to $14.6 billion to $15.6 billion.
Wall Street analysts expect revenue at the midpoint of Intel’s guidance at $15.1 billion.
However, for the full-year 2023, analysts expect Intel to report a 14.4% drop in revenue to $60 billion and an almost 50% drop in EPS to $0.95.
